#c4dfc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4dfc4 is composed of 76.9% red, 87.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 29.7% and a lightness of 82.2%. #c4dfc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#89bf89.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#c4dfc4 color description : Light grayish lime green.
#c4dfc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4dfc4 has RGB values of R:196, G:223,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 12902340.
